I have 2 index servers that is LB and listening to port 9997. Both are getting a lot of this message in splunkd.log:

06-19-2012 10:23:59.920 ERROR TcpInputProc - Error encountered for connection from src=:. Timeout

Is it because the port 9997 is saturated? Do I need more index server to fix the issue? How do I debug it? Or, how can I determine if NIC TCP 9997 is saturated without installing 3rd party tool?
